Handing off the Tithewell receipt mailer. Sends hourly; retries failed batches twice, then parks them in the dead-letter queue. Check the queue before escalating. Template changes require a redeploy — no hot reload. Do not touch SMTP settings during business hours. The mailer boots with these configuration values:

config for bawef-tajof:
RALMIR_PIN=7092
RALMIR_METRICS_HOST=metrics.ralmir.paliqcorp.corp
RALMIR_LOG_LEVEL=error
RALMIR_TENANT=tamix

## Runbook: Sproutline Scheduler

Sproutline decides when each greenhouse zone at the Dellwick site gets watered. It's mostly hands-off — the scheduler reads soil-moisture readings every ten minutes and queues valve jobs accordingly. If jobs pile up, check the pump lockout first; it trips after three consecutive low-pressure reads and nothing waters until you clear it. Manual overrides expire after an hour, so don't panic if your test run stops. The scheduler's current thresholds and intervals are shown below.

service settings:
[gilok]
host = gilok.zemvarstack.internal
user = gilok_svc
database = gilok_prod

MEMO — Master key set transfer

Records team: the Aldbury Annex master key set (ring of nine, tagged red) moves to the Helston office tomorrow by courier. Log the ring out under restricted custody and seal it in the tamper pouch before release. No duplicates exist. The courier hand-over instruction follows immediately below.

dispatch memo: the sorius tamius courier leaves the praeth ledger at gate 4873 under passcode 928014